Prereq.: BIOL 113; BIOL 218 or 221; Chem 111 or 113; Chem 112 or 114; or consent of the instructor. Presents a thorough study of the cell, including structure, function, cell diversity, and methods of analysis. Examines major biochemical pathways of the cell in relation to particular organelles. Laboratory exercises introduce a wide range of techniques used by cell biologists. Lopilato, Owen.
